MetaCyc Pathway: 5-methoxy-6-methylbenzimidazole biosynthesis (anaerobic) in Methanococcus maripaludis S2

5-amino-1-(5-phospho-β-D-ribosyl)imidazole + a reduced two electron carrier + S-adenosyl-L-methionine→5-hydroxybenzimidazole + ammonium + an oxidized electron carrier + 5'-deoxyadenosine + formate + L-methionine + 2 H+ + phosphate (EC 4.1.99.23)
MMP_RS01040
5-hydroxybenzimidazole + S-adenosyl-L-methionine→5-methoxybenzimidazole + S-adenosyl-L-homocysteine + H+ (EC 2.1.1.M9)
No genes
5-methoxybenzimidazole + S-adenosyl-L-methionine→5-methoxy-6-methylbenzimidazole + S-adenosyl-L-homocysteine + H+ (EC 2.1.1.M10)
No genes
